Examines contemporary debates about Ciceronian, Cynic, and Cartesian moral philosophy, as well as subjects ranging from music and the origins of government to property and the nature of the human soul. This book opens up fresh perspectives on the Enlightenment, and eighteenth-century moral and political philosophy.
